Wärtsilä gas handling systems again selected for a medium gas carrier newbuild project

Technology group - Wärtsilä will supply the cargo handling and LPG (liquefied petroleum gas) fuel supply systems for a new Medium Gas Carrier (MGC) vessel being built for Turkish ship owner - Pasco Gas. The contract was signed with Hyundai Mipo Dockyard (HMD) and was booked by Wärtsilä in Q4 2023. Northern Germany's seaports need an efficient rail network

The northern German ports are constantly expanding their rail connections. It is set to become the means of transport of the future. In the Port of Hamburg, a good half of all hinterland transport is already carried by rail. Last year, 47.3 million tonnes of cargo weight were transported by rail. At the same time, the importance of rail as a climate-friendly means of transport is also growing in other seaports. ABS approves new design from Lateral Naval Architects for a sustainable 70-metre superyacht

Lateral Naval Architects received approval in principle (AIP) from ABS for its new design of a methanol-fuelled, 70-metre superyacht. Lateral’s design focuses on reducing carbon emissions by utilising alternative fuels, specifically green methanol. ABS utilised the ABS Requirements for Methanol and Ethanol Fuelled Vessels to review the design and award the AIP. £1.5m repairs underway on historic South Gare as PD Ports honours long-standing commitment to River Tees

A major programme of repairs is underway at the iconic breakwater at South Gare after the structure suffered serious damage in the face of extraordinary sea conditions during Storm Babet. Concrete slabs weighing up to 50 tonnes were ‘tossed about like pebbles’ during Storm Babet in October, as the breakwater took the brunt of fierce winds and waves which reached several metres high.
